Dan quoted my definition of good and evil as follows:

"Good is that which moves us forward in evolution. Evil is that which takes us backward."

In response to this he points out that in my local post series I seem to be ironically taking the conservative view arguing with liberals or progressives.

Does this mean then that I am on the path of evil, taking us backward? I know Dan is not saying this, but I do see the need to clarify here.

That which moves us forward in evolution is not what is labeled today as conservative, liberal or progressive. That which moves us forward is that which actually works and that can be either conservative, liberal or progressive.

A conservative does not necessarily take us backward in evolution and a liberal doesn't always take us forward. It is the Middle Way that uses the best of both sides that moves us forward.

Let us say that you want to learn to speak Spanish and you decide to take a course of learning that spans three years. If all you did in the second year was to review and use that which you learned in the first year your progression would come to a stop. On the other hand, if you were progressive and spent your time studying the third year materials you would miss the fundamentals of the second year and would make no progress either. Then, if you were liberal and ignored the learning of the past and just concentrated on the present, you would forget past learning and your progress would be stopped.

True progress into learning Spanish or the lessons in life involve keeping and reviewing the truths of the past while pursing the greater truths of the present and future.
